- Map being open and detailed, rendering much at once.
- NPC logic.
- Map scripts.
- Specific troublesome addons.
- Sheer addon count.
- Having 'keep corpses' option enabled.
The first three you can't do much about (unless you make your own version of the map). The next easiest is to make sure to disable 'keep corpses' and disable some addons. You can disable all other addons and see if that leaves the performance at acceptable level. If so, you could play like that or start working out a compromise between performance and what addons to have enabled.I list known problems in the main discussion thread here.
